Frequently asked questions

What is the median salary for Public Relations Managers in Hartford, Connecticut?
According to BLS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ics, the median annual wage for Public Relations Managers in the Hartford metropolitan area is $150,410.
Does Hartford pay more than the Connecticut state average for Public Relations Managers?
The Hartford metro median is -1.3% versus the Connecticut state median of $152,450.
How does Hartford compare to the national median for Public Relations Managers?
The Hartford metro median is +6.1% versus the BLS national figure of $141,703.
What education is required for Public Relations Managers?
BLS lists the typical entry-level education as Bachelor's degree. Many employers also weigh prior experience and credentials.
